Updating to TaxCloud's new Shopify App (June 2024)
We are excited to announce the release of a new TaxCloud app for Shopify, designed to offer a smoother and more reliable experience. As per Shopify's policy, the previous TaxCloud apps will be disabled after a transition period, so you must download the new app from the Shopify app store by August 1st.
Who needs to do this?
- Anyone currently using a TaxCloud Shopify app that was downloaded prior to June 4th, 2024.
- If your TaxCloud app in Shopify is named TaxCloud [Legacy] or just TaxCloud, you must update your app
What do you need to do?
To ensure a seamless transition, please follow the instructions in the video below to delete the current app and reinstall the new one. The current version will be discontinued on August 1st, which means the connection between TaxCloud and your Shopify store will be severed if not updated before the previous app is completely sunset. Here’s how you can do it:

Log out of TaxCloud dashboard prior to beginning the process below within Shopify**.**
-
Uninstall your previous TaxCloud app from each of your Shopify stores. See How to uninstall a Shopify app
a. Go to your Shopify Dashboard > SelectAppfrom left side menu barb. From the menu that appears from the search bar, select
App and sales channel settingsat the bottomc. Locate the current TaxCloud app under installed > select the
3 dotsto the right on the right > selectuninstalld. A pop will appear > confirm and select
Uninstallagain > You'll see a green banner confirming successful uninstallation -
Download the new version from the Shopify marketplace.
-
Log in to your TaxCloud account.
a. Go to Stores > selectget detailson your Shopify storeb. Locate the link icon under "Platform" and you'll see "Store is linked"
c. Go to your Shopify Apps & Sales Channels window & refresh the page > you should see TaxCloud Sales Tax Automation app present
d. Click on it and locate "App History" to see "app installed - Just now"
